Farm Ferdia

Two cocks in perpetual conflict, farmyard Ferdia

His blood unforded in red rivers

Affording him not a moment more of life

Let that living cock be the cream and crow the dawn

His beak steelruinous with oft-pecking, let the bán

Breasted hen be his bridebird, bridled by the byre

The barnyard and its brazen barriers their brawn, their bawn

Dawn drawn on with penned song and rubble-loving fire

Sun pawn to his song, sings long 

His talons the talliers, every hen with which he dallianced

Gives birth to a future champion.
